“…Instead of modifying the polymer system with absorbing additives, the laser beam source can be adjusted to reach suitable absorption characteristics during DED-LB/P processing. Based on previous studies in literature [17], [18], it is expected that CO 2 lasers are only partially suitable in DED-LB/P. Due to the low optical penetration depth in the polymer powder, the interface between substrate and deposited layer cannot be heated sufficiently.…”
